    Abstract: The invention describes a kit for detection of a target polynucleotide using a CRISPR effector system that comprises CAS9 from Francisella novicida, a synthetic sgRNA and a detection scheme based on binding and subsequent enzymatic cleavage of the target polynucleotide. The invention also describes a method for detection of a target polynucleotide using the kit. The kit can be el applied to both pathogenic and non-pathogenic polynucleotides and can be used to distinguish polynucleotides different by a single mismatch without the need for sequencing. The kit can also be used for detection of COVID-19. The kit is economical, easy to assemble and provides a robust and rapid readout that can be appropriately adapted for point of care applications.

    Abstract: A round robin system with interleaved weighted and priority arbiters to serve on-demand bandwidth of a storage system are provided. In one embodiment, a host assigns a priority and weight to each of a plurality of memory commands. The memory commands are sent to the storage system in a priority round-robin manner, in which memory commands assigned to a relatively-higher priority level are sent to the storage system before memory commands assigned to a relatively-lower priority level. Further, memory commands assigned to a given priority level are sent to the storage system in a weighted round-robin manner in accordance with their assigned weight. Other embodiments are provided.
